Highlights
- Customize your presentation with color, texture, animation schemes, and slide transitions.
- Insert new text placeholders, tables, diagrams, pictures, shapes, and WordArt to enhance presentation quality.
- Work with the slide master to create a uniform look across all of your presentation slides.
- Organize your presentation for personal or remote delivery (via e-mail/web), print your presentation, or export it to another Microsoft application.
- Create a new presentation, new slides, and new slide layouts.
Course Summary
This Microsoft Office PowerPoint 2003 Training Course contains three levels of instruction to walk you through performing many time-saving tasks in PowerPoint, beginning with a tour of the PowerPoint window. The course continues with topics that appeal to all PowerPoint users – beginner through advanced. You will learn everything you need to create dynamic presentations including adding tables, graphics, and WordArt to your slides.
In this course, you’ll learn from a combination of quick tips and detailed instruction on using PowerPoint as an effective presentation tool. And, to make quick work of creating new presentations, you’ll learn about working smarter, not harder by using PowerPoint’s Design Templates and the Auto Content Wizard.
Although it looks quite simple on the surface, PowerPoint has a lot of depth in it’s presentation design capabilities. In this course, you’ll learn about the depth of this program and how to put those advanced techniques to use.
There are nearly 40 lessons in this PowerPoint course – all designed to increase your productivity.
Instructor
Deanna Reynolds
MCTS, Technical Trainer, Published Author
Deanna is an author and technical instructor residing in Bellingham, Washington. For close to 20 years, Deanna has trained students in all arenas, specializing in delivering enterprise training. Throughout her career, Deanna has led hundreds of computer productivity training sessions, from beginner through advanced levels. These days, Deanna’s technical training has extended beyond the classroom to include more than 20 courses for KeyStone Learning Systems and three published books: Excel 2010: No Problem! (Wiley), Word 2007 Pocket Book (Prentice Hall), and Managing Projects with Microsoft Office Project 2007 (Microsoft Press).
